The T50e supports all OBD2 protocols (1996 or newer), including the recent Controller Area Network (CAN) protocol, allowing users to stay current with the latest development in automotive diagnostic scanning. While not necessary for reading/erasing codes or otherwise interacting with your vehicle's diagnostic port, the T50e has provisions for an internal 9-volt battery, which is useful for analyzing data off the vehicle or when downloading any future updates from the Quicklynks' web site (using the included serial cable). Aside from the code reader, diagnostic port cable and serial cable, the T50e also includes a nice padded case and a mini-CD installation disk. Some 6.2/6.5 engine blocks have developed cracks that originate from the outer main bearing bolt holes. The Stud Girdle Kit from Diesel Services Group was designed to help mitigate this problem. By joining the center three main webs, dynamic forces are spread more evenly, and the ARP studs help to eliminate the spreading forces exerted on the main webs while torquing the cap fasteners.
![]() Kits are available of both the large outer main cap bolt engines produced between 1982 and early 1996 and the newer small outer main cap bolt engines produced from late 1996 to current. The kit being offered in this free prize drawing is for the earlier large outer bolt engines. This is one of the few LB7 Duramax power products that actually reduced exhaust temperature while towing with added power, as was demonstrated during an exhaust system evaluation last year. The VanAaken power selection is made via an in-cab 3-position rotary switch, offering an off, towing and performance positions.
The mechanical 1992-95 Turbo-Master wastegate controller shown here replaces the original factory 1992-93 non-adjustible controller as well as the 1994-95 vacuum actuator. Produced by Heath Diesel and sold through U.S. Diesel Parts, the TM has become a popular choice when replacing the 1992-95 factory actuator.
